It appears that leucine is the rate-limiting amino acid for MPS, and older grownups taking in 3g per meal over 12 weeks might enhance lean body mass by 1.1%.28,29 In addition, leucine is an essential action in phosphorylation of the MTORC1 path which in general results in raised muscle healthy protein synthesis. Various other researches at reduced focus and shorter durations of leucine supplementation have actually revealed no benefit. Leucine can additionally be raised through traditional
healthy protein supplements in addition to whole healthy foods. When considering protein supplement resources lots of think about picking in between Whey and Casein resources of healthy protein. Both are by-products of cow-milk; nevertheless, they differ in their associated article food digestion time. Numerous current testimonials have actually touted whey protein and whey healthy protein isolates as even more helpful as they result in greater concentrations of Leucine as well. Furthermore, it is important to consider that whole food types of healthy protein consisting of whey, casein, soy, or beef protein lead to a greater anabolic reaction than individual amino acid supplementation strategies. It is important to consider, particularly in older adults with chronic problems that BCAA supplementation may be much more proper than for the general public. One research exploring 31 melatonin supplements for quality and safety discovered that concentrations ranged from 83%to +478% of the classified material, and 71 %of the supplements studied did not come within
a 10 %margin of the labeled content. Additionally, 26%of these supplements included serotonin, an all-natural substratum for melatonin and potent natural chemical, which is a controlled compound not readily available for acquisition. Magnesium has actually been shown to be a crucial regulator of sleep as a villain of N-methyl-d-aspartic acid(NMDA), a neuroexcitatory chemical, and an agonist of gamma-aminobutyric acid (GABA), an inhibitor of the main nervous
system. These activities result in all-natural sedation and can boost rest. The natural food-based supplements kiwifruit and tart cherry have early evidence to recommend feasible advantage for rest. Kiwifruit is promoted to be rich in compounds that advertise sleep such as antioxidants and serotonin, which is frequently at low focus for those with sleep problems. Tart cherries include antioxidants, a small quantity of melatonin, and tryptophan, a forerunner to serotonin. Nonetheless, this research is unique and the outcomes have actually not yet been confirmed. Tart cherry has had 2 placebo-controlled crossover pilot studies where older adults consumed 240 mL of tart cherry juice twice per day, and their rest was measured making use of subjective surveys, a polysomnography based on blood tests.61,62 These researches revealed
boosted focus of melatonin, reduced inflammation and improved subjective sleep actions also after a brief 2-week treatment duration.61,62 High inflammation diet plans, such as those containing processed foods, refined sugars and carbs, in addition to red meat, have actually been related to sleep problems too, lending credibility to the mechanism of sharp cherry.
